Repair & Maintenance Request

Formally request your landlord make repairs to your unit. Creates a paper trail that protects your rights. Fill in your details below — the letter updates in real-time.

Repair & Maintenance Request








Re: Formal Request for Repairs — 

Dear ,

I am writing to formally notify you of conditions in my rental unit at  that require immediate repair. As my landlord, you are legally required to maintain the premises in a habitable condition under applicable housing codes.

The following issues require your attention:



I first brought this matter to your attention on . As of the date of this letter, the issues have not been resolved. I am formally requesting that you complete all necessary repairs within .

Please be advised that if these repairs are not completed within the requested timeframe, I may exercise my legal remedies, which may include filing a complaint with the local housing authority, pursuing a rent reduction, or seeking legal action.

Please confirm receipt of this letter and provide a written timeline for completing the repairs.

Sincerely,


This letter is a template for informational purposes. Consider consulting with a tenant rights attorney for your specific situation.

Send Certified Mail

Send via USPS certified mail with return receipt so you have proof of delivery — useful if this escalates.

Keep a Copy

Save a dated copy for your records. Print to PDF using "Print / Save PDF" and store it safely.

File a Complaint Too

For serious issues, also file a complaint with HPD (NYC Housing Preservation & Development) alongside sending this letter.
